What is the best area to stay in Kaihu?
The best area to stay in Kaihu is directly within the village itself, or in the surrounding rural countryside for a more secluded experience.Kaihu village offers a quiet, central base for exploring the region. You'll find a few local amenities here, including a general store. The Kaihu River runs through the area, offering a pleasant natural backdrop. It's an ideal spot for those who appreciate easy access to local services while still being surrounded by nature.For couples seeking a peaceful escape, staying in the rural areas just outside Kaihu village is perfect. Many accommodations here are set amidst open farmland or native bush, providing privacy and opportunities for birdwatching or stargazing.
When is the best time to go to Kaihu?
For most visitors, the best time to go to Kaihu is during the warmer months, specifically from December to February, which is New Zealand's summer.During these months, you'll experience the most pleasant weather for exploring the natural beauty of the Northland region. Temperatures are generally mild to warm, making it ideal for outdoor activities like hiking through the Waipoua Forest to see the Tāne Mahuta kauri tree or enjoying the nearby beaches. The longer daylight hours also allow for more extensive sightseeing.Couples looking for a relaxing escape will appreciate the comfortable climate for leisurely drives through the countryside, visiting local artisan shops, or enjoying alfresco dining.
